#0f2e77 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0f2e77 is composed of 5.9% red, 18%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 61.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 53.3% black. It has a hue angle of 222.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.6% and a lightness of 26.3%. #0f2e77 color hex could be obtained by blending #1e5cee with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#0f2e77 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0f2e77 has RGB values of R:15, G:46, B:119 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 994935.

Hex triplet 0f2e77 #0f2e77
RGB Decimal 15, 46, 119 rgb(15,46,119)
RGB Percent 5.9, 18, 46.7 rgb(5.9%,18%,46.7%)
CMYK 87, 61, 0, 53
HSL 222.1°, 77.6, 26.3 hsl(222.1,77.6%,26.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 222.1°, 87.4, 46.7
Web Safe 003366 #003366
CIE-LAB 21.532, 19.147, -44.787
XYZ 4.503, 3.387, 17.868
xyY 0.175, 0.131, 3.387
CIE-LCH 21.532, 48.708, 293.147
CIE-LUV 21.532, -9.086, -52.749
Hunter-Lab 18.404, 11.468, -44.681
Binary 00001111, 00101110, 01110111

Shades and Tints of #0f2e77

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02060e is the darkest color, while #fcf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f2e77

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#434343 is the less saturated color, while #052a81 is the most saturated one.
